The City of Owensboro will host its annual Hometown Christmas Tree Lighting Ceremony at 5 p.m. on November 21, with the event kicking off an expanded slate of festive activities planned throughout downtown.

City officials said this year’s Hometown Christmas will feature additional lights and decorations, including several new displays. The Dancing Lights installation will return to the riverfront, with synchronized lights along Veterans Boulevard, the large Christmas tree, and the Owensboro Bridge pulsing to holiday music every 15 minutes.

The light tunnel and the city’s signature Bourbon Barrel Christmas display will also be back in McConnell Plaza.

Several community favorites are returning as well, including the Energy on Ice skating rink on the pier behind the Owensboro Convention Center, Breakfast with Santa, the downtown Holiday Stroll, and the Hot Chocolate Hop.

A full schedule of Hometown Christmas events is available at owensboro.org/christmas.
